Technical Field

[0001] The present invention relates to the technical field of deep foundation pit reinforcement, and in particular to a reinforcement structure and a construction method for reducing bias pressure of a deep foundation pit. Background Art

[0002] Most urban subway stations are laid along the main roads of the city. In order to reduce the adverse impact of subway construction on the traffic on the main roads, the stations are mostly arranged on both sides of the main roads. In the central area of ​​the city, there are many high-rise buildings, and the distance between the high-rise buildings and the edges of the main roads is relatively small. The foundation pits of subway stations are mostly 20 to 25 meters, and some foundation pits exceed 30 meters. The depth of the foundation pits of high-rise buildings adjacent to the station foundation pits is mostly smaller than that of the station foundation pits. The retaining structures of the foundation pits of high-rise buildings are mostly cast-in-place piles or ground-connected walls. The loads of high-rise buildings are transmitted to the stratum through the retaining structures, which inevitably produces eccentric pressure on the station. The large eccentric pressure will bring safety hazards to the construction of the foundation pits of neighboring stations. In serious cases, the foundation pits of neighboring stations will be deformed, which will have an adverse effect on the formed structure.

[0003] In view of the above background technology, it is necessary to develop a reinforcement structure and construction method for reducing the bias pressure of deep foundation pits such as station foundation pits. Summary of the Invention

[0032] A reinforcement structure for reducing bias pressure in a deep foundation pit includes isolation piles 3 located between a high-rise building foundation pit retaining structure 1 and a deep foundation pit retaining structure 2. The isolation piles 3 include a coupling beam 31, a row of inclined piles 32 and a row of vertical piles 33 arranged parallel to the length of the high-rise building foundation pit retaining structure 1. The tops of the inclined piles 32 and the tops of the vertical piles 33 are both fixedly connected to the coupling beam 31. The distance between the inclined piles 32 and the high-rise building foundation pit retaining structure 1 is shorter than the distance between the vertical piles 33 and the high-rise building foundation pit retaining structure 1. The inclined piles 32 and the vertical piles 33 are arranged in a one-to-one correspondence, with a spacing of 1 meter between adjacent inclined piles 32 and adjacent vertical piles 33.

[0033] Both the inclined pile 32 and the vertical pile 33 include a pile hole, a pile pipe 4, and a first reinforcing cage 5. The first reinforcing cage 5 is located within the pile pipe 4, which is then located within the pile hole. A first filler layer is provided between the pile hole, the pile pipe 4, and the first reinforcing cage 5. This first filler layer is a cement slurry layer with a water-cement ratio of 1:1. Grouting holes 8 are evenly distributed along the length of the pile pipe 4. These holes facilitate the flow of the first filler layer into the pile hole, thereby securing the pile hole, the pile pipe 4, and the first reinforcing cage 5. The pile pipe 4 is a steel pipe. When a single steel pipe is insufficient in length, butt welding is used. A 0.3m-long sleeve 6 is added at the weld joint, and both ends of the sleeve 6 are securely welded to the outer periphery of the steel pipe. The pile hole of the vertical pile 33 is vertically arranged, with an angle between the pile holes of the inclined pile 32 and the pile holes of the vertical pile 33. The inclined piles 32 and the vertical piles 33 form a nearly triangular structure, effectively preventing the adverse effects of the bias pressure generated by high-rise buildings on the newly constructed deep foundation pit.

[0034] The coupling beam 31 includes a horizontal groove with a second reinforcement cage positioned within it. The tops of the pile tubes 4 of the straight piles 33 and the inclined piles 32 extend into the second reinforcement cage. A second filler layer of concrete, such as C40 concrete, is located between the groove and the second reinforcement cage. Both the first and second reinforcement cages 5 and 5 comprise interconnected stirrups 51 and main bars 52, with the main bars 52 evenly distributed along the perimeter of the stirrups 51.

[0035] This embodiment is to reduce the eccentric pressure of the foundation pit of Duandian Station on Jinan Metro Line 4. Figure 1 As shown, the construction method of the reinforced structure includes the following steps:

[0036] Step 1: Structural survey of high-rise buildings: Survey the construction site, verify the actual location of the deep foundation pit to be built and the high-rise building, investigate the structural type, enclosure structure, pile foundation structure and construction status of the high-rise building, explore the actual hydrogeology of the high-rise building and the surrounding engineering environment, investigate the quality of the high-rise building, the hydrogeology of the deep foundation pit to be built, and the minimum distance between the deep foundation pit and the high-rise building.

[0037] Duandian Station on Jinan Metro Line 4 is located south of Jingshi Road, running east-west. It features a two-story underground island station. To the southwest of the station is a 28-story commercial and residential building under construction, and to the southeast are the Fortune Times Square parking lot and the six-story Shunhe Hotel parking lot. Exit D of the station is approximately 10 meters from the high-rise building's foundation pit. The station's strata, from top to bottom, consist of miscellaneous fill, silty clay, silty clay, fully weathered diorite, and strongly weathered diorite. The station floor is located in the silty clay layer. The site is primarily composed of Quaternary loose pore water, with aquifers consisting primarily of sand, silty clay, gravel, and pebbles. The water table is buried at a depth of 2.2 to 11.9 meters and at an elevation of 24.3 to 42.0 meters.

[0038] Step 2: Calculate the stress value of the high-rise building on the stratum: According to the high-rise building survey data in step 1, calculate the quality of the high-rise building, and calculate the stress value of the high-rise building on the stratum based on the pile foundation structure.

[0039] Step 3: Confirmation and verification of isolation pile design: Based on the stress value of the high-rise building on the stratum, finite element calculation is used to determine the degree of influence on the deep foundation pit to be built, and isolation pile 3 is designed. The structural diagram of isolation pile 3 is as follows: Figure 2 The bearing capacity of the isolation pile 3 was verified using finite element and mechanical calculation formulas to confirm the reliability of the isolation pile 3 design scheme.

[0040] According to the actual hydrogeology and engineering environment of the project, the design scheme of the isolation pile 3 in this project is as follows: the inclination angle of the pile hole of the inclined pile 32 is 15°, the distance between the top center of the straight pile 33 and the inclined pile 32 is 0.3m, and the distance between two adjacent straight piles 33 and two adjacent inclined piles 32 is 1.0m. The pile pipes 4 of the inclined piles 32 and the straight piles 33 are both Φ219×16 steel pipes, and the steel pipes are provided with grouting holes 8 evenly distributed along their length. In this embodiment, the grouting holes 8 are provided with two staggered rows. The main reinforcement 52 of the first steel cage 5 is 4×Φ20 threaded steel bar HRB400, and the stirrups 51 are Φ12 round steel. The main reinforcement 52 of the second steel cage is 4×Φ25 threaded steel bar HRB400, the upper and lower horizontal surfaces are 6 steel bars, and the vertical surface is 4 steel bars. The stirrups 51 are Φ12 threaded steel bar HRB400, and the cross section of the connecting beam 31 is 0.8×0.6m. Figure 7As shown, butt welding is used when the length of a single steel pipe is insufficient. The steel pipe can be extended and then hoisted into the hole according to the on-site construction conditions, or it can be lowered for welding. A 0.3m long Φ245×12 casing 6 is added at the weld. The pile pipe 4 made of Φ219 steel pipe is processed with a welding groove of 8×45° before welding. The butt weld should be smooth to ensure that the Φ245×12 casing 6 can be inserted smoothly and then welded reliably. The weld height is not less than 5mm, and the grouting hole 8 at the steel pipe joint can be adjusted appropriately.

[0041] Step 4: Construction of Isolation Pile 3: First, the site is leveled and the pile pipe 4 is fabricated. Next, the inclined pile 32 is constructed. Specifically, according to the isolation pile design in Step 3, the inclined pile 32 is drilled and cleaned, the pile pipe 4 and first reinforcement cage 5 of the inclined pile 32 are installed, the grouting pipeline is inspected, and grouting is performed on the inclined pile 32 to complete the construction of the first filling layer of the inclined pile 32. Then, the vertical pile 33 is constructed. Specifically, according to the isolation pile 3 design in Step 3, the vertical pile 33 is drilled and cleaned, the pile pipe and first reinforcement cage 5 of the vertical pile 33 are installed, the grouting pipeline is inspected, and grouting is performed on the vertical pile 33 to complete the construction of the first filling layer of the vertical pile 33. Both the inclined pile 32 and the vertical pile 33 are drilled using the interval drilling method, with 2 to 5 holes spaced apart. Finally, according to the design scheme of the isolation pile 3 in step three, the trench for the connecting beam 31 is excavated, the cushion layer is constructed, and the second reinforcement cage is tied. The top ends of the pile pipes 4 of the inclined piles 32 and the vertical piles 33 are placed in the second reinforcement cage, the formwork is set up, and concrete is poured to complete the construction of the second filling layer to form a reliable connecting beam 31.

[0042] During grouting in this embodiment, the water-cement ratio of the cement slurry is 1:1 (mass ratio); the grouting pressure is 0.3 MPa; the slurry diffusion radius is 0.5 m; the grouting standards are: 1) when the grouting pressure reaches more than 80% of the designed grouting volume; 2) when the grouting pressure reaches the final pressure, the grouting volume has reached 1.5 times the designed grouting volume, and there is no leakage, which can save single-hole grouting.

[0043] In this step, when the isolation pile 3 conflicts with the deep foundation pit retaining structure 2, the isolation pile 3 is constructed first. When the deep foundation pit retaining structure 2 is excavated, the conflicting part is cut off after the ring beam 7 is constructed on the outer periphery of the deep foundation pit retaining structure 2. The ring beam 7 can be used as a component of the retaining structure and optimized and adjusted according to the actual construction conditions.
